Today’s obits: Robert Baechle owned Corvette Barn in Syracuse for 45 years; was a race car driver

Robert P. “Bob” Baechle, 87, died Monday, August 1, 2022, after a battle with cancer.

Born in Utica, he was a 57-year member of the Sports Car Club of America, according to his obituary. He competed for 25 years in amateur and professional racing usually with a big block Corvette.

He also was a runner, participating in many 10K and 15K events including 15 Utica Boilermaker events, according to his obituary. He liked to compete and socialize afterwards, usually being one of the last to leave a party.

He owned and operated Corvette Barn in Syracuse for 45 years, reluctantly retiring at age 83, according to his obituary.

No services are currently scheduled. Donations in his name may be made to the SPCA or another animal shelter.
